Recent Progress in Multivariate Approximation

The outer archives are busy

by Werner Haussmann

About this book

This volume presents the main results of the 4th International Conference on Multivariate Approximation, which was held at Witten-Bommerholz, September 24-29, 2000. Nineteen selected, peer-reviewed contributions cover recent topics in constructive approximation on varieties, approximation by solutions of partial differential equations, application of Riesz bases and frames, multiwavelets and subdivision. Features and Topics: interpolation and approximation on compact sets, kergin interpolation error asymptotics radial basis functions energy minimizing configurations on the sphere quadrature and cubature formulae harmonic functions near a zero blending functions frames and approximation of inverse frame operators The book is an essential resource for researchers and graduates in applied mathematics, computer science and geophysics who are interested in the state-of-the-art developments in multivariate approximation.
